The earliest account of the socalled green children of woolpit comes from the medieval chronicler william of newburgh lived 16 1198 in book one, chapter 27 of his book historia rerum anglicarum history of the deeds of the english, which he wrote in around 1189. Written in the last years of williams life, book ii focuses on the career of henry ii and includes important events such as the murder of thomas becket, the capture of the king of scots at alnwick, the first subjugation of the irish by the english, and the career of nicholas breakspear, the only englishman ever to become pope. The first book covers the period from 1066 to 1154, the second book deals with the reign of henry ii down to 1174, the third book takes the history from 1175 to henry iis death in 1189, while the final two books cover briefer periods, ending in 1194 and 1198 respectively. His story is passed down to us by 12thcentury english historian william of newburgh in his historia rerum anglicarum, book i, chapter 24 entitled of bishop wimund, his life unbecoming a bishop, and how he was deprived of his sight.
